Sample processor for binary files, either from a byte array, or from a stream

using System; | |
using System.Collections.Generic; | |
using System.IO; | |
using System.Linq; | |
using Nancy; | |
using Nancy.Responses; | |
using Nancy.Responses.Negotiation; | |
namespace ByteArrayDemo | |
{ | |
public class BinaryProcessor : IResponseProcessor | |
{ | |
public static IList<Tuple<string, MediaRange>> Mappings { get; set; } | |
static BinaryProcessor() | |
{ | |
Mappings = new List<Tuple<string, MediaRange>>(); | |
} | |
public IEnumerable<Tuple<string, MediaRange>> ExtensionMappings | |
{ | |
get { return Mappings.ToArray(); } | |
} | |
public ProcessorMatch CanProcess(MediaRange requestedMediaRange, dynamic model, NancyContext context) | |
{ | |
var acceptableType = (model != null && (model.GetType() == typeof(byte[]) || model is Stream)); | |
var modelResult = acceptableType ? MatchResult.ExactMatch : MatchResult.NoMatch; | |
var contentTypeResult = Mappings.Any(map => map.Item2.Matches(requestedMediaRange)) ? MatchResult.ExactMatch : MatchResult.NoMatch; | |
return new ProcessorMatch { ModelResult = modelResult, RequestedContentTypeResult = contentTypeResult }; | |
} | |
public Response Process(MediaRange requestedMediaRange, dynamic model, NancyContext context) | |
{ | |
if (model is Stream) | |
{ | |
return new StreamResponse(() => model, requestedMediaRange); | |
} | |
return new ByteArrayResponse((byte[])model, requestedMediaRange); | |
} | |
} | |
} |

using System; | |
using Nancy; | |
using Nancy.Responses.Negotiation; | |
namespace ByteArrayDemo | |
{ | |
public class Bootstrapper : DefaultNancyBootstrapper | |
{ | |
protected override void ApplicationStartup(Nancy.TinyIoc.TinyIoCContainer container, Nancy.Bootstrapper.IPipelines pipelines) | |
{ | |
base.ApplicationStartup(container, pipelines); | |
ByteArrayProcessor.Mappings.Add(new Tuple<string, MediaRange>("jpg", "image/jpeg")); | |
ByteArrayProcessor.Mappings.Add(new Tuple<string, MediaRange>("jpeg", "image/jpeg")); | |
ByteArrayProcessor.Mappings.Add(new Tuple<string, MediaRange>("png", "image/png")); | |
} | |
} | |
} |

using System.IO; | |
using Nancy; | |
namespace ByteArrayDemo | |
{ | |
public class ByteArrayResponse : Response | |
{ | |
/// <summary> | |
/// Byte array response | |
/// </summary> | |
/// <param name="body">Byte array to be the body of the response</param> | |
/// <param name="contentType">Content type to use</param> | |
public ByteArrayResponse(byte[] body, string contentType = null) | |
{ | |
this.ContentType = contentType ?? "application/octet-stream"; | |
this.Contents = stream => | |
{ | |
using (var writer = new BinaryWriter(stream)) | |
{ | |
writer.Write(body); | |
} | |
}; | |
} | |
} | |
} |

using System.IO; | |
using Nancy; | |
namespace ByteArrayDemo | |
{ | |
public class MainModule : NancyModule | |
{ | |
public MainModule() | |
{ | |
Get["/"] = _ => Negotiate.WithView("index") | |
.WithMediaRangeModel("image/jpeg", () => File.ReadAllBytes(@"Koala.jpg")) | |
.WithMediaRangeModel("image/png", () => File.OpenRead(@"rowlf.png")); | |
} | |
} | |
} |
